Elderly French Tourist Robbed in Battambang

Battambang: At 4 pm on February 7, a group of thieves riding on motorbikes robbed French tourists riding bicycles at the entrance of Wat Por Veal, in Ratanak village, Ratanak district, Battambang city.

The thieves were all wearing helmets and the victim, a 71 year old French tourist, could not identify the make of motorbike, .

The foreigner told the police there was $ 500 in the bag, 1 passport and two bank cards. 

The foreign woman confirmed that she was traveling by bicycle with a few others to visit historic spots in Battambang city and the bag that was taken by the robbers was kept in the basket, which was easy pickings for the thieves.

It has been noted that in the last few months, mob activity has strongly affected foreign tourists at resorts like Bananar, Ek Phnom and Battambang. 

The public has criticized the Battambang City Council force, seemingly unwilling to put in clear measures to curb or investigate the subject of theft. https://kohsantepheapdaily.com.kh/article/785490.html
